Step-by-step explanation:
If we take the partial image to be 1/2 of a full image, then there are a total of
5 1/2 + 2 + 6 + 2 1/2 = 16
acorn images on the graph. Each image represents 4 acorns, so a total of ...
4 × 16 = 64
acorns are represented on the graph. Since these are ones the squirrels ate, the remaining 80 -64 = 16 acorns were left uneaten.
